| /linux/drivers/i2c/busses/ |
| H A D | i2c-img-scb.c | 389 u32 line_status; /* line status over command */ member 448 i2c->line_status = 0; in img_i2c_switch_mode() 479 u32 line_status = img_i2c_readl(i2c, SCB_STATUS_REG); in img_i2c_atomic_op() local 481 if (line_status & LINESTAT_SDAT_LINE_STATUS && !(data & 0x80)) { in img_i2c_atomic_op() 494 i2c->line_status = 0; in img_i2c_atomic_op() 634 u32 int_status, u32 line_status) in img_i2c_raw_atomic_delay_handler() argument 643 u32 line_status) in img_i2c_raw() argument 648 int_status, line_status); in img_i2c_raw() 681 if (!(i2c->line_status & cont_bits)) in img_i2c_sequence() 734 u32 line_status) in img_i2c_atomic() argument [all …]
|
| /linux/arch/riscv/kvm/ |
| H A D | vm.c | 60 bool line_status) in kvm_vm_ioctl_irq_line() argument 70 int level, bool line_status) in kvm_set_msi() argument 88 int level, bool line_status) in kvm_riscv_set_irq() argument 152 bool line_status) in kvm_arch_set_irq_inatomic() argument 159 return kvm_set_msi(e, kvm, irq_source_id, level, line_status); in kvm_arch_set_irq_inatomic() 163 level, line_status); in kvm_arch_set_irq_inatomic()
|
| /linux/arch/arm64/kvm/vgic/ |
| H A D | vgic-irqfd.c | 20 int level, bool line_status) in vgic_irqfd_set_irq() argument 88 int level, bool line_status) in kvm_set_msi() argument 107 bool line_status) in kvm_arch_set_irq_inatomic() argument 130 return vgic_irqfd_set_irq(e, kvm, irq_source_id, 1, line_status); in kvm_arch_set_irq_inatomic()
|
| /linux/drivers/gpib/common/ |
| H A D | iblib.c | 72 if (!board->interface->line_status) in check_for_command_acceptors() 77 lines = board->interface->line_status(board); in check_for_command_acceptors() 281 if (!board->interface->line_status) in iblines() 283 retval = board->interface->line_status(board); in iblines() 526 short line_status; in general_ibstatus() local 536 if (iblines(board, &line_status) == 0) { in general_ibstatus() 537 if ((line_status & VALID_SRQ)) { in general_ibstatus() 538 if ((line_status & BUS_SRQ)) in general_ibstatus()
|
| /linux/drivers/usb/serial/ |
| H A D | pl2303.c | 207 u8 line_status; member 1073 status = priv->line_status; in pl2303_tiocmget() 1092 if (priv->line_status & UART_DCD) in pl2303_carrier_raised() 1157 delta = priv->line_status ^ status; in pl2303_update_line_status() 1158 priv->line_status = status; in pl2303_update_line_status() 1231 u8 line_status; in pl2303_process_read_urb() local 1236 line_status = priv->line_status; in pl2303_process_read_urb() 1237 priv->line_status &= ~UART_STATE_TRANSIENT_MASK; in pl2303_process_read_urb() 1247 if (line_status & UART_BREAK_ERROR) in pl2303_process_read_urb() 1249 else if (line_status & UART_PARITY_ERROR) in pl2303_process_read_urb() [all …]
|
| /linux/drivers/gpib/gpio/ |
| H A D | gpib_bitbang.c | 1037 int line_status = VALID_ALL; in bb_line_status() local 1040 line_status |= BUS_REN; in bb_line_status() 1042 line_status |= BUS_IFC; in bb_line_status() 1044 line_status |= BUS_NDAC; in bb_line_status() 1046 line_status |= BUS_NRFD; in bb_line_status() 1048 line_status |= BUS_DAV; in bb_line_status() 1050 line_status |= BUS_EOI; in bb_line_status() 1052 line_status |= BUS_ATN; in bb_line_status() 1054 line_status |= BUS_SRQ; in bb_line_status() 1056 dbg_printk(2, "status lines: %4x\n", line_status); in bb_line_status() [all …]
|
| /linux/arch/x86/kvm/ |
| H A D | ioapic.c | 38 bool line_status); 194 int irq_level, bool line_status) in ioapic_set_irq() argument 230 if (irq == RTC_GSI && line_status && in ioapic_set_irq() 246 ret = ioapic_service(ioapic, irq, line_status); in ioapic_set_irq() 462 static int ioapic_service(struct kvm_ioapic *ioapic, int irq, bool line_status) in ioapic_service() argument 485 if (irq == RTC_GSI && line_status) { in ioapic_service() 506 int irq_source_id, int level, bool line_status) in kvm_ioapic_set_irq() argument 517 ret = ioapic_set_irq(ioapic, irq, irq_level, line_status); in kvm_ioapic_set_irq()
|
| H A D | irq.c | 226 struct kvm *kvm, int irq_source_id, int level, bool line_status) in kvm_set_msi() argument 243 bool line_status) in kvm_arch_set_irq_inatomic() argument 252 line_status); in kvm_arch_set_irq_inatomic() 280 bool line_status) in kvm_vm_ioctl_irq_line() argument 287 line_status); in kvm_vm_ioctl_irq_line()
|
| H A D | irq.h | 69 int irq_source_id, int level, bool line_status);
|
| H A D | ioapic.h | 131 int irq_source_id, int level, bool line_status);
|
| H A D | hyperv.h | 107 int irq_source_id, int level, bool line_status);
|
| /linux/drivers/gpib/lpvo_usb_gpib/ |
| H A D | lpvo_usb_gpib.c | 649 int line_status = VALID_ALL; /* all lines will be read */ in usb_gpib_line_status() local 686 line_status |= BUS_REN; in usb_gpib_line_status() 688 line_status |= BUS_IFC; in usb_gpib_line_status() 690 line_status |= BUS_NDAC; in usb_gpib_line_status() 692 line_status |= BUS_NRFD; in usb_gpib_line_status() 694 line_status |= BUS_DAV; in usb_gpib_line_status() 696 line_status |= BUS_EOI; in usb_gpib_line_status() 698 line_status |= BUS_ATN; in usb_gpib_line_status() 700 line_status |= BUS_SRQ; in usb_gpib_line_status() 702 DIA_LOG(1, "done with %x %x\n", buffer, line_status); in usb_gpib_line_status() [all …]
|
| /linux/drivers/gpib/tnt4882/ |
| H A D | tnt4882_gpib.c | 696 u8 line_status; in tnt4882_update_status() local 703 line_status = tnt_readb(priv, BSR); in tnt4882_update_status() 704 if (line_status & BCSR_SRQ_BIT) in tnt4882_update_status() 1145 .line_status = tnt4882_line_status, 1173 .line_status = tnt4882_line_status, 1201 .line_status = tnt4882_line_status, 1229 .line_status = tnt4882_line_status, 1257 .line_status = NULL, 1285 .line_status = tnt4882_line_status, 1313 .line_status = tnt4882_line_status, [all …]
|
| /linux/arch/loongarch/kvm/ |
| H A D | vm.c | 201 int kvm_vm_ioctl_irq_line(struct kvm *kvm, struct kvm_irq_level *irq_event, bool line_status) in kvm_vm_ioctl_irq_line() argument 207 irq_event->irq, irq_event->level, line_status); in kvm_vm_ioctl_irq_line()
|
| /linux/drivers/usb/atm/ |
| H A D | cxacru.c | 175 int line_status; member 515 CXACRU_ATTR_##_action(CXINF_LINE_STATUS, LINE, line_status); \ 865 if (instance->line_status == buf[CXINF_LINE_STATUS]) in cxacru_poll_status() 868 instance->line_status = buf[CXINF_LINE_STATUS]; in cxacru_poll_status() 869 switch (instance->line_status) { in cxacru_poll_status() 915 atm_info(usbatm, "Unknown line state %02x\n", instance->line_status); in cxacru_poll_status() 923 instance->line_status == 0) /* down */ in cxacru_poll_status() 1142 instance->line_status = -1; in cxacru_bind()
|
| /linux/drivers/gpib/cb7210/ |
| H A D | cb7210.c | 707 .line_status = cb7210_line_status, 735 .line_status = cb7210_line_status, 762 .line_status = cb7210_line_status, 790 .line_status = cb7210_line_status, 817 .line_status = cb7210_line_status, 845 .line_status = cb7210_line_status, 1345 .line_status = cb7210_line_status, 1373 .line_status = cb7210_line_status, 1401 .line_status = cb7210_line_status,
|
| /linux/drivers/gpib/pc2/ |
| H A D | pc2_gpib.c | 540 .line_status = NULL, 568 .line_status = NULL, 596 .line_status = NULL, // XXX 624 .line_status = NULL,
|
| /linux/virt/kvm/ |
| H A D | irqchip.c | 71 bool line_status) in kvm_set_irq() argument 89 line_status); in kvm_set_irq()
|
| /linux/drivers/gpib/ines/ |
| H A D | ines_gpib.c | 562 .line_status = ines_line_status, 590 .line_status = ines_line_status, 618 .line_status = ines_line_status, 646 .line_status = ines_line_status, 1237 .line_status = ines_line_status, 1265 .line_status = ines_line_status, 1293 .line_status = ines_line_status,
|
| /linux/drivers/gpib/ni_usb/ |
| H A D | ni_usb_gpib.c | 1526 int line_status = VALID_ALL; in ni_usb_line_status() local 1579 line_status |= BUS_REN; in ni_usb_line_status() 1581 line_status |= BUS_IFC; in ni_usb_line_status() 1583 line_status |= BUS_SRQ; in ni_usb_line_status() 1585 line_status |= BUS_EOI; in ni_usb_line_status() 1587 line_status |= BUS_NRFD; in ni_usb_line_status() 1589 line_status |= BUS_NDAC; in ni_usb_line_status() 1591 line_status |= BUS_DAV; in ni_usb_line_status() 1593 line_status |= BUS_ATN; in ni_usb_line_status() 1594 return line_status; in ni_usb_line_status() [all …]
|
| /linux/drivers/gpib/include/ |
| H A D | gpib_types.h | 136 int (*line_status)(const struct gpib_board *board); member
|
| /linux/Documentation/networking/device_drivers/atm/ |
| H A D | cxacru.rst | 72 * line_status
|
| /linux/arch/powerpc/include/asm/ |
| H A D | kvm_ppc.h | 691 int level, bool line_status); 739 int level, bool line_status); 777 int level, bool line_status) { return -ENODEV; } in kvmppc_xive_set_irq() argument
|
| /linux/include/linux/ |
| H A D | kvm_host.h | 671 bool line_status); 1579 bool line_status); 1775 bool line_status); 1777 int irq_source_id, int level, bool line_status); 1780 int level, bool line_status);
|
| /linux/drivers/gpib/eastwood/ |
| H A D | fluke_gpib.c | 732 .line_status = fluke_line_status, 768 .line_status = fluke_line_status, 795 .line_status = fluke_line_status,
|